Perspective distortion in multi-display system
Abstract:
A multi-layer display may include a first screen and a second screen arranged in a substantially parallel manner, with the first screen and the second screen including an array of pixels and the second screen overlapping the first screen, a light configured to provide light to the first screen and the second screen of the multi-layer display system, and a processing system comprising at least one processor and memory. The processing system may be configured to apply perspective distortion to automatically bake the desired aspects of perspective into a physically thin object. To achieve this, the object's vertices are moved along lines drawn through a fixed point in space (a primary viewpoint). From this viewpoint, regardless of any perspective distortion applied, the object will appear to not change.
